Keto Cheesecake:

Cheesecake is one of those desserts that never goes out of style and is a favorite among many. Fortunately, there are plenty of delicious keto-friendly recipes out there that allow you to indulge without compromising your diet.

Keto cheesecake is made with a variety of low-carb ingredients like almond flour, coconut flour, and sugar-free sweeteners. Additionally, they typically contain fewer carbohydrates than traditional cheesecake recipes.

The great thing about making a keto-friendly cheesecake is that you don't have to miss out on the classic flavors you know and love. You can create an array of delicious flavors like chocolate, pumpkin, vanilla, and lemon.

To make a simple yet tasty keto cheesecake, begin by making the crust. Start by combining almond flour, coconut flour, melted butter, and erythritol in a bowl until it forms a dough. Press the dough into the bottom of a springform pan and bake for 15 minutes or until golden brown.

Once your crust is finished baking, you'll need to make the cheesecake filling. Begin by combining cream cheese, sour cream, eggs, erythritol, and vanilla extract in a bowl until everything is fully incorporated. Pour the filling into your prepared crust and bake for 25-30 minutes or until it sets.

Allow your cheesecake to cool before topping it with fresh berries or sugar-free chocolate chips. Serve immediately or chill in the refrigerator for 2-3 hours before serving. Enjoy!

Keto Ice Cream:

Who said you have to give up ice cream when going keto? You can enjoy this sweet treat without ruining your diet. Keto ice cream is low-carb, sugar-free, and still just as creamy and delicious as the real thing. You can find a variety of pre-made keto ice cream options at the store, or you can make your own at home.

If you choose to make your own, you’ll need an ice cream maker and ingredients such as heavy cream, egg yolks, sweetener, and flavourings like cocoa powder, vanilla extract, and fruit. Depending on what type of sweetener you use, your homemade keto ice cream may also contain a small amount of carbs. But with careful ingredient selection and portion control, you can still keep it within your daily carb limit.
